## Artifact Signing — SDK Parity Notes (Weekly Sync)

Kestrel SDK for Android reached parity with the Swift client this sprint: offline queueing, batched telemetry, and retry semantics now match. Both SDKs ship as signed artifacts from the same pipeline. Remaining gap: background sync throttling, targeted next sprint. Verify both release bundles before tagging. Both artifacts validate against the shared signing key below.

signing key of kawig-fafog = bky19_6Fypv1qws7J8qJtaYjX

## Changelog — Shelfstream 4.2

Changed defaults, heads up! The library catalogue importer now batches MARC records in chunks of 500 instead of 2000 after the Overbrook deployment kept hitting memory ceilings. Retry backoff also doubled, and the dedupe window is stricter, so expect slightly slower but cleaner imports. If anyone pinned the old defaults, their overrides still win. For the release notes, the new shipped defaults are below.

deployment values, kawip-kafog:
belath:
  pin: 3709
  tenant: ulaox
  seal: seal_25075386
  metrics_host: metrics.belath.halixhq.test
  standby_team: gormir
  escalation: wenys-fenwyn
  nonce: 26e5f7

Handover Note — Dray to Imelda

Quorvane's term sheet is in the shared folder. Exclusivity clause runs 90 days; I pushed back, they held. Pricing tiers acceptable, co-marketing terms still soft. Sales leads: no commitments to prospects referencing Quorvane until signature. Imelda owns next call, Thursday. Keep Halloran copied on drafts. Context for our position follows directly below.

board note of tawip-fajop: Lamwynix Holdings is in early talks to buy Tammirax Works for about $473.8 million. The Istax launch date is November 23, and nothing goes to the press before then. Legal wants the Aldielek Partners term sheet countersigned before May 19.